What’s the longest ride at Disney World?

Kilimanjaro Safari (Animal Kingdom) – 20 – 22 minutes

Kilimanjaro Safaris is a 20-minute+ safari attraction at Disney’s Animal Kingdom. This makes Kilimanjaro Safari the longest ride at Disney World.

Which Disney Park is the biggest?

The biggest and best Disney theme park is the Walt Disney World in Orlando, Florida. It measures 25,000 acres or 110 square kilometers and is the biggest compared to other Disney parks [2]. It contains 4 theme parks: the Magic Kingdom, EPCOT, Disney’s Animal Kingdom, and Disney’s Hollywood Studios.

How many rides are at Epcot?

How many rides are there at Epcot? There are ten true rides at Epcot. There are more “attractions” that don’t involve moving vehicles, but there are ten actual rides with moving vehicles.

What does Epcot stand for?

Epcot, in full Experimental Prototype Community of Tomorrow , formerly called Epcot Center (1982–94), theme park in the Walt Disney World Resort, near Orlando, Fla., that features many attractions centred on the advancement of technology.

Which is the smallest Disneyland?

Unveiled in 2005, Hong Kong Disneyland® Resort is the smallest of the Disneyland® Resorts. Don’t let the size fool you, though, as it still manages to attract thousands of people every year. The park’s imaginative themed rides, entertainment, and dining have guests coming back again and again.

Is there 2 Disney worlds in America?

There are two castle parks in the US—in California and Florida . Disneyland Resort in California has one castle park (Disneyland) and one other park (Disney California Adventure). Walt Disney World Resort in Florida has one castle park (Magic Kingdom) and three other parks (Animal Kingdom, Epcot, and Hollywood Studios).
